The 5th Harvard European Alumni Training Network (HEAT-Net) meeting will be in Edinburgh focusing on frontiers in neurodegeneration.
About this Event

Join us at HEAT-Net 2026!

The Frontiers in Research on Neurodegenerative Disorders conference is the 5th HEAT-Net meeting and the first time the meeting will be held in the UK. The meeting will focus on advances in research into Alzheimer’s disease, Parkinson’s disease, frontotemporal dementia, and ALS. We will have talks from leaders in the field and early career researchers. Poster sessions with catered lunches will facilitate discussions between early career and established researchers. The meeting is free to attend. See preliminary programme below, including confirmed speakers John Hardy (University College London), Maria Grazia Spillantini (Cambridge), Lars Lannfelt (Uppsala University), Brad Hyman, Brian Bacskai, (Harvard Medical School) and Pam McLean (Mayo Clinic, Jacksonville). Topics include genetics, molecular mechanisms of disease, biomarkers, and therapeutics. Join us for exciting scientific talks, posters, discussions, and to enjoy the beautiful city of Edinburgh finishing with a celebratory conference Ceilidh.
